The accident happened on the A92 Stonehaven-Inverbervie road, just south of Stonehaven at the Crawton to Uras junction. A Police Scotland spokesman said the biker’s injuries are “serious but not life-threatening.” He confirmed the biker had suffered a broken leg and a “potentially” fractured arm. The man was airlifted to Aberdeen Royal Infirmary. The accident happened around 11.30am on Sunday and paramedics were on scene shortly afterwards. The biker left the A92 and hit the junction’s sign. The A92 was temporarily closed to southbound traffic with diversions in place.
